Coloring Text in Illustrator

Featured Replies

How do you color some parts of a letter, for example I have a lowercase "b" and want to make the ascender red and the counter blue. I'm using Illustrator how do I do this? 

anatomy_of_typography_by_yordanh.jpg

For coloring the stem: You turn the text to paths, create another object (square, circle, whatever) and then create a clipping mask from both, so the colored object is clipped to the character shape. 

To color the b counter: Again, make sure the text is turned into paths, then use the function to break apart compound paths. As a result, the counter will be available as individual path you can apply a color to.
